Participant Flow

In total, 411 subjects were screened in Parts A and B of the study together. Of these, 198 subjects were deemed eligible to participate in the study and were subsequently randomized

In Part A, 77 were randomized at baseline to receive tropifexor 10 μg (n=14), 30μg (n=16), 60 μg (n=16) or 90 μg (n=15) or placebo (n=16) In Part B, 121 were randomized at baseline to receive tropifexor 90 μg (n=70) and 60 μg (n=21) or placebo (n=30) 780 were screened in Part C. Of these 152 met eligibility criteria and were randomized to receive tropifexor 140 μg (n=50) or 200 μg (n=51) or placebo (n=51)

ANCOVA: LS Mean Change in Enhanced liver fibrosis panel (ELF) score from baseline by visit up to EOT. The total ELF score reference range calculated non-parametrically is 6.72 (90% CI 6.58-6.84) to 9.79 (90% CI 9.45-10.01); Journal of Hepatology 2013 vol. 59 j 236-242. Enhanced liver fibrosis Test (ELF) panel: the following was assessed: hyaluronic acid (HA), tissue inhibitor of metalloproteinases (TIMP-1), and amino-terminal pro-peptide of procollagen type III (PIIINP). The Enhanced Liver Fibrosis score is a linear combination of TIMP-1, PIIINP, and HA with the following formula: ELF score = 2.494+0.846 x ln(HA) + 0.735 x ln (PIIINP) + 0.391 x ln (TIMP-1).

Fibrosis biomarker test, originally called Fibrotest®/ Fibrosure®, is combines α2-macroglobulin (a2m), apolipoprotein A1 (aA1), total bilirubin (BIL), haptoglobin (h), GGT, and ALT. The coefficient for the score is calculated as: z = 4.467 x log(a2m) - 1.357 x log(h) + 1.017 x log(GGT) + 0.0281 x Age + 1.737 x log(BIL) - 1.184 x (aA1) + 0.301 x Gender - 5.54 where Gender = 1 for male and Gender = 0 for female. The score is then: 1/(1+e\^-z). Calculated scores range from 0.00 (no fibrosis) to 1.00 (severe fibrosis or cirrhosis) (See Part C in separate outcomes that follows)
